NORTH SALT LAKE — A FrontRunner train hit a minivan Thursday morning, emergency dispatchers confirmed.

The train hit the vehicle on tracks crossing Center Street in North Salt Lake. The driver of the minivan sustained minor injuries, and none of the train passengers were injured, according to a tweet from South Davis Metro Fire.

The collision caused significant delays, and there was a bus bridge between Woods Cross and North Temple. All trains resumed their regular schedules shortly after 11:00 a.m.

The cause of the collision was not immediately released.
